Each patient treated at Northeast Missouri Ambulatory Surgery Center has the right to:

  • Respectful care given by competent personnel with consideration of his/her privacy concerning his/her medical care;
  • Be given the name of his/her attending physician the names of all other physicians directly assisting in his/her care, and the names and functions of other health care persons having direct contact with the patient;
  • Have records pertaining to his/her medical care treated as confidential;
  • Know what Surgery Center rules and regulations apply to his/her conduct as patient;
  • Expect emergency procedures to be implemented without unnecessary delay; in the event the need to transfer the patient  to another facility is necessary, the responsible person and the facility that the patient is transferred to will be notified prior to transfer;
  • Good quality care and high professional standards that are continually maintained and reviewed;
  • Full information in layman’s terms concerning diagnosis and treatment; if it is not medically advisable to give this information to the patient, the information shall be given to the responsible person on his/her behalf;
  • Information on after-hour emergency care;
  • Give an informed consent to the physician prior to the start of a procedure;
  • Be advised of participation in a medical care research program or donor program; the patient shall give consent prior to participation in such a program; a patient may also refuse to continue in a program that he/she has previously given informed consent to participate in;
  • Refuse drugs or procedures and have a physician explain the medical consequences of the patient’s refusal of drugs or procedures;
  • Medical and nursing services without discrimination based upon age, race, color, religion, sex, national origin, handicap, disability, or source of payment;
  • Have access to an interpreter;
  • Be provided with, upon written authorization, access to all information contained in his/her medical record;
  • Be provided accurate information regarding the competence and capabilities of the organization;
  • Receive information regarding methods for expressing suggestions or grievances to the organization;
  • Receive information regarding fees for services and payment policies;
  • Be advised that they may change providers if other qualified providers are available.

Each patient treated at Northeast Missouri Ambulatory Surgery Center has the responsibility to:

  • Follow instructions given by his/her surgeon, anesthesiologist, and nurse regarding pre-operative and post-operative care;
  • Provide the Surgery Center staff with all medical information which may have a direct effect on the care provided at the Surgery Center;
  • Provide the Surgery Center with all information regarding third party insurance coverage;
  • Fulfill financial responsibility, for all services received, as determined by the patient’s insurance carrier and the Surgery Center.
  • Treat all staff, other patients and visitors with courtesy and respect; abide by the Center’s rules and safety regulations and be mindful of noise levels, privacy and number of visitors;
  • Have a responsible person available to drive you home following your procedure.
